zombie 100 zombie survival: A Step-by-Step Breakdown
Prioritize Noise Discipline Over Armor
Silence is your first weapon. Soft-soled shoes > combat boots. Glass bottles → cloth-wrapped trash. Every step should whisper, not crunch. Zombies track sound longer than scent.
Rotate Safe Zones Weekly—No Exceptions
Staying put = predictable. Rotate between 3–4 pre-scouted locations. Mark entry/exit routes with chalk—not tape (it flakes). Never sleep two nights in the same corner.
Use Psychology, Not Just Guns
Zombies react to movement patterns. Walk slowly near crowds—they register you as “part of the herd.” Sudden sprints trigger chase instincts. Master this, and you slip through hordes untouched.

Resource Triaging Matrix
Forget “stock everything.” Prioritize by utility-to-weight ratio. Here’s what actually matters day-to-day:
| Resource | High Priority? | Why It Wins | Common Mistake |
|---|---|---|---|
| Antibiotics | Yes | Infection kills faster than bites | Hoarding painkillers instead |
| Batteries | Yes | Power radios, LED lights (silent signaling) | Grabbing flashlights with bulbs that burn out |
| Canned Food | No | Heavy, noisy to open, low caloric return | Prioritizing over water purification tabs |
| Zip Ties | Yes | Secure doors, makeshift cuffs, gear bundling | Overlooking them for duct tape (fails in rain) |

FAQ
What’s the best weapon for zombie 100 zombie survival?
A silenced pistol beats melee. Quiet, fast reloads, and conserves stamina. Melee looks cool—until you’re exhausted facing wave three.
Can you survive without killing zombies?
Yes. Avoidance > elimination. Use distractions (throw bottles), climbable terrain, and timed movements. Killing wastes ammo and draws attention.
How long does zombie 100 zombie survival last?
Indefinitely—if you rotate zones and manage sanity. Most quit around Day 22 when supplies dwindle and hallucinations kick in from sleep deprivation.
